A high-pressure mercury vapor iodide discharge lamp comprising an envelope forming a discharge space having a wall loading between 10 and 100 watts per sq. cm during operation of the lamp. The discharge space contains a gaseous filling comprising a rage gas, a quantity of mercury between 0.5 to 40 mg. per cubic cm. of the content of the discharge space, a quantity of iodine, a quantity of sodium and lithium to form sodium iodide lithium iodide, such that unevaporated lithium iodide and sodium iodide are present during operation of the lamp, a quantity of thallium between 0 to 15 percent by weight of the quantity of mercury, and a quantity of titanium between 0.01 and 5 percent by weight of the quantity of mercury. The quantity of iodine is limited to not more than twice the minimum amount required to bind the lithium, sodium, thallium and titanium to their respective iodides.
